will fan and medal.. I REALLY NEED HELP The sum of the measures of angle X and Y is 90. If the measures of angle X is 30 less than twice the measure of angle Y, what is the measure of angle X? A. 20 B. 35 C. 50 D.65

Directrix (directrix):

Let x and y be the measures of angles X and Y. The sum of the measures of angle X and Y is 90. So, x = y = 90 angle X is 30 less than twice the measure of angle Y, So, x = 2y -30

OpenStudy (anonymous):

x + y = 90 x = 2y -30 substitute x in the first equation (2y-30) + y = 90 solve for y, then plug in y in the first equation to find x
